    I also use a TS-PC. Minimum force set at 3%, FFB strength in the Thrustmaster profiler at 70% (if i remember correctly) and the FFB multiplier close to 1.00 in all cars and have no deadzone whatsoever.

    Is it specific to one car or you feel it with all the cars?
    Increase the strength of your wheel if needed but I wouldn't go above 6% for minimum force in a TS-PC.

    Can’t remember where I read it know,but it said to raise min force until your wheel just starts to wobble,and then lower it a click or two
    So yes just on the cusp of wobbling but not
